Social Services Overview

These 3-half day trainings combine field trips with guest speakers to allow employees to become familiar with Butler County community resources.  Participants will tour facilities, meet agency staff and get up to date information about services, eligibility, referral processes and fees.

As a result of this event, participants will:

  • Understand the social service delivery system in Butler County
  • Make better referrals
  • Develop relationships 
  • Better serve families and children

Who Should Attend: Butler County agency employees or volunteers who are newly in a role in which they assist families/consumers in accessing social services. Must attend all 3 sessions.

This event is limited to 40 participants.
